About Haarlem

Living in Haarlem means enjoying a city with a rich history, without the hustle and bustle of Amsterdam. You live here in a city where everything is within cycling distance. From the center, you can cycle to the Haarlemmerhout for a walk, or take the train which takes you to Amsterdam Central in 15 minutes. For your daily groceries, you have a choice of various supermarkets, specialty shops, and the lively weekly market on the Grote Markt.

Accessibility is a big plus. By car, you are quickly on the A9 towards Amsterdam, Schiphol, or Alkmaar. Public transport is excellent, with direct train connections to Leiden, The Hague, and Rotterdam. Within the city itself, an extensive bus network takes you wherever you need to be. For families, there are plenty of good schools and childcare in neighborhoods such as the Kleverparkbuurt or the Koninginnebuurt.

In your free time, you won't be bored here. Shop in the Grote Houtstraat, explore the 'Gouden Straatjes' for unique boutiques, or drink a beer at the Jopenkerk. And if you want to leave the city for a bit, you can be in the middle of the dunes or on the beach of Bloemendaal or Zandvoort with a twenty-minute bike ride. Haarlem truly offers a complete living experience: urban vibrancy and the tranquility of nature just around the corner.
